Lavinia Luciano enters the ITF W15 Galati first-round matchup with a slight edge in recent WTA singles ranking near 925 compared to Simona Ogescu’s position around 955. The Italian 20-year-old has shown consistency on clay this spring, though she exited early in her prior Bucharest appearance. Ogescu, a 23-year-old Romanian, benefits from local support and recent form that includes a win in the same Romanian swing. Both players compete regularly at this level with limited professional experience beyond ITF events, making surface familiarity, current fitness, and serving efficiency key variables on the outdoor clay courts. No prior head-to-head record exists, leaving recent match results and physical readiness as primary differentiators ahead of the June 23 encounter.
